In hazardous work environments such as construction sites, industrial plants, and mining operations, safety should always be a top priority. One crucial aspect of safety in these fields is the protection of head injuries, which can be prevented by wearing a hard hat. While hard hats are designed to provide a protective barrier against falling objects and electrical hazards, they can be rendered ineffective if not worn properly. This is where the importance of hard hats with chin straps comes into play.
Chin straps are an essential component of hard hats that are often overlooked. They serve the purpose of keeping the hard hat securely in place on the wearer’s head, especially in situations where there is a risk of the hard hat being dislodged or falling off. By securing the hard hat in place, chin straps help ensure that the head is protected at all times, reducing the risk of serious injuries in case of accidents.
One of the main advantages of using hard hats with chin straps is the added stability and security they provide. In high-risk environments where there may be strong winds, sudden movements, or overhead hazards, a chin strap can prevent the hard hat from being blown off or knocked off accidentally. This can make a significant difference in preventing head injuries that could result from a hard hat becoming dislodged and failing to protect the wearer.
Another benefit of chin straps is that they allow for a more customized and secure fit of the hard hat. By adjusting the chin strap to the right length and tightness, workers can ensure that their hard hats stay in place comfortably throughout their shifts. This is particularly important for workers who perform physically demanding tasks or work in awkward positions, as a secure hard hat can provide peace of mind and allow them to focus on their work without constantly readjusting their headgear.
Additionally, chin straps can help prevent the misuse of hard hats. In some cases, workers may remove their hard hats temporarily or wear them incorrectly, putting themselves at risk of serious head injuries. By using a hard hat with a chin strap, employers can ensure that workers wear their protective gear correctly and consistently, reducing the chances of accidents and improving overall safety in the workplace.
